Quote:
Originally Posted by lumpynose View Post
Wrong; swiping does not work either. The screen doesn't react to touch, taps, or swiping. It's dead to the world.

It's sort of annoying if, like me, you didn't read the message when you enabled it and couldn't figure out how to turn touch back on since touching at the top of the screen doesn't bring up the menu. I finally turned it off with the power button (sleep mode) and then it's enabled when you turn it back on.
But that makes no sense. Why have the option to disable the touchscreen on a button free device? If nothing works, no tapping, no swiping, how would you turn the page?

The new Paperwhite does have the option according to the user manual. It disables tapping to turn the pages...you must swipe. I suppose the point is to lessen accidental page turns.
